Florence W. Rosenberg, 85, of Lincolnshire, died Sunday in The Wealshire in Lincolnshire. A native of Chicago, Mrs. Rosenberg also lived in Hallandale, Fla., for 17 years. In 1951, after a close friend died from breast cancer, Mrs. Rosenberg founded the Lolly Coustan Memorial Fund to raise funds for the University of Chicago Cancer Research. She also was active in the Esther Clammage Auxiliary for the Jewish Children’s Bureau and the South Side Hebrew Congregation and Temple Sholom. Survivors include two daughters, Lois Gordon and Charlene Podolsky; a sister; five grandchildren; and eight great-grandchildren. The funeral was Monday.
